    1. Other devices cannot connect to my jellyfin server when there is no Internet service despite all of the devices being connected to the same wifi and therefore in the same LAN. 
    2. The only device that did not have an issue with this was my phone, I could see the contents of my server, but 2 TVs which were already hooked up to jellyfin were being told that the server was offline and to check the modem. 
    3. I made sure the TVs were connected to the wifi. I checked my firewall inbound rules just in case. 

    Please help!! It worked on my phone. I have no idea why this happens. I mostly wanted this server for when I didn't have internet service so I'd have something to watch, but this issue defeats the purpose.

    Which server version are you using? 10.9.11 just fixed a bug related to using Jellyfin without a network connection
